The typical crown or bridge is a metal substructure that is covered with porcelain. Not only are there frequently tissue responses to these metals, these are non precious alloys that can when in proximity to other metals set up an electrical field inside your mouth. All-porcelain crowns and bridges are available today that are strong, safe and beautiful. That is the type of restoration that we prefer to place.
